The Significance of Laser Welding


Laser welding is lauded for its ability to create strong, high-quality joints with minimal heat-affected zones. This results in less distortion and faster production times, making it an attractive option for companies seeking to enhance their manufacturing processes. Furthermore, laser welding machines can be employed on a variety of materials, such as metals, plastics, and ceramics, which broadens their application scope.


For manufacturers, investing in laser welding technology can yield significant benefits, including improved product quality, reduced waste, and greater operational efficiency. However, to fully harness these advantages, it is critical to choose the right laser welding machine from a reliable manufacturer.

Trends in Laser Welding Technology


As technology continues to advance, several trends are shaping the future of laser welding. The integration of automation and robotics is one of the most significant developments. Automated laser welding systems can work continuously, reducing labor costs and increasing productivity while ensuring consistency in weld quality.


Additionally, there is a growing trend towards the adoption of hybrid systems that combine laser welding with other welding techniques. This provides manufacturers with the flexibility to choose the best method for each specific application, thereby optimizing results.


Furthermore, the incorporation of artificial intelligence (AI) and machine learning into laser welding systems is beginning to gain traction. These technologies can improve process control, predict maintenance needs, and enhance the overall efficiency of production lines.
